Home
last modified time | relevance | path

Searched refs:getArgumentExpr (Results 1 – 14 of 14) sorted by relevance

/freebsd/contrib/llvm-project/clang/lib/StaticAnalyzer/Checkers/
H A DCStringSyntaxChecker.cpp49 return sameDecl(UE->getArgumentExpr(), WithArg); in isSizeof()
/freebsd/contrib/llvm-project/clang/lib/AST/
H A DComputeDependence.cpp84 auto ArgDeps = E->getArgumentExpr()->getDependence(); in computeDependence()
97 auto *NoParens = E->getArgumentExpr()->IgnoreParens(); in computeDependence()
H A DStmtPrinter.cpp1511 PrintExpr(Node->getArgumentExpr()); in VisitUnaryExprOrTypeTraitExpr()
H A DItaniumMangle.cpp5147 mangleExpression(SAE->getArgumentExpr()); in mangleExpression()
5165 mangleTemplateArgExpr(SAE->getArgumentExpr()); in mangleExpression()
H A DASTImporter.cpp7737 ExpectedExpr ToArgumentExprOrErr = import(E->getArgumentExpr()); in VisitUnaryExprOrTypeTraitExpr()
H A DExprConstant.cpp14061 return Success(GetAlignOfExpr(Info, E->getArgumentExpr(), E->getKind()), in VisitUnaryExprOrTypeTraitExpr()
/freebsd/contrib/llvm-project/clang/lib/Analysis/
H A DLiveVariables.cpp445 const Expr *subEx = UE->getArgumentExpr(); in VisitUnaryExprOrTypeTraitExpr()
/freebsd/contrib/llvm-project/clang/include/clang/AST/
H A DExpr.h2628 Expr *getArgumentExpr() { in getArgumentExpr() function
2632 const Expr *getArgumentExpr() const { in getArgumentExpr() function
2633 return const_cast<UnaryExprOrTypeTraitExpr*>(this)->getArgumentExpr(); in getArgumentExpr()
2648 return isArgumentType() ? getArgumentType() : getArgumentExpr()->getType(); in getTypeOfArgument()
/freebsd/contrib/llvm-project/clang/lib/Serialization/
H A DASTWriterStmt.cpp858 Record.AddStmt(E->getArgumentExpr()); in VisitUnaryExprOrTypeTraitExpr()
/freebsd/contrib/llvm-project/clang/lib/AST/Interp/
H A DCompiler.cpp1674 const Expr *Arg = E->getArgumentExpr()->IgnoreParens(); in VisitUnaryExprOrTypeTraitExpr()
/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DTreeTransform.h12086 auto *PE = dyn_cast<ParenExpr>(E->getArgumentExpr()); in TransformUnaryExprOrTypeTraitExpr()
12092 SubExpr = getDerived().TransformExpr(E->getArgumentExpr()); in TransformUnaryExprOrTypeTraitExpr()
12100 if (!getDerived().AlwaysRebuild() && SubExpr.get() == E->getArgumentExpr()) in TransformUnaryExprOrTypeTraitExpr()
H A DSemaExpr.cpp10436 const Expr *LHSArg = LUE->getArgumentExpr()->IgnoreParens(); in DiagnoseDivisionSizeofPointerOrArray()
10443 RHSTy = RUE->getArgumentExpr()->IgnoreParens()->getType(); in DiagnoseDivisionSizeofPointerOrArray()
H A DSemaChecking.cpp8440 return SizeOf->getArgumentExpr()->IgnoreParenImpCasts(); in getSizeOfExprArg()
/freebsd/contrib/llvm-project/clang/lib/CodeGen/
H A DCGExprScalar.cpp3330 CGF.EmitIgnoredExpr(E->getArgumentExpr()); in VisitUnaryExprOrTypeTraitExpr()